September 24, 2010 at 4:47 pmJust to expound upon what Jeremy’s said:
I think I’m right in saying HD-SDI is necessarily 10-bit. The only question is whether it is a genuine 1024 gradations or a “padded” 256 (8-bit).
The three pivotal points in image capture are:
Camera sensor’s A/D
Camera’s processing
RecordingThe Sony F900R has a 12-bit sensor A/D, 10-bit processing and onboard 8-bit HDCam recording. Record the live HD-SDI feed and you’ll get genuine 10-bit.
Not sure of the Canon XL-H1’s A/D, but its 8-bit processing, which is (necessarily) done before HD-SDI output, means you are getting 8 bits padded into a 10-bit signal. So in this case, yes, the damage has been done.
Something can be gained by interpolating the 8 bits into 10 — and some hardware, as well as the likes of Cineform’s software, might do this too — but it’s not going to be as good as recording genuine 10-bit in the first place.

September 25, 2010 at 5:22 am[Craig Meadows] “Just curious technically what happens when you feed the 8-bit signal out of a camera capturing to 10-bit ProR”
You just add to “0” to the end of each Y’, C’b and C’r value.
You increase the data rate in a 20% and don’t get nothing in exchange.
Is an 8b picture enveloped in an 10b pack.
